🥉 Journey to the Mysterious History of Istanbul: Our Visit to the Basilica Cistern by @oneplanet
A week ago, my brothers and cousins and I visited the Basilica Cistern, one of the most impressive historical buildings of Istanbul. This historical place, which many people who live in Istanbul or come here want to see, is really as impressive as it is described. I had seen it in photos before, but when I entered it, the atmosphere felt completely different. We had an unforgettable experience with both its historical texture and mystical atmosphere.
